AVALON 2026 In-Depth Review: Opportunity or Trap?
Executive Summary
AVALON broker has positioned itself as an inviting trading platform, appealing particularly to beginner traders due to its low minimum deposit requirement of just $10 and access to a diverse array of trading assets including cryptocurrencies and forex. This user-friendly environment caters to those eager to enter the financial markets without large upfront financial commitments. However, despite these enticing advantages, significant red flags accompany its operations. The absence of regulatory oversight raises alarms regarding potential fraud and fund safety. Additionally, numerous reports highlight withdrawal issues, lack of responsiveness from customer support, and overall dissatisfaction among users. Hence, while AVALON appears to offer a gateway into trading for novices, the inherent risks present a cautionary tale that warrants careful consideration.

Steps for Self-Verification:
- Visit regulatory websites such as the NFA's BASIC database or the FCA's register.
- Search for "AVALON broker" to confirm its regulatory status.
- Review available license information to ensure it stems from a recognized authority.
- Assess user reviews on independent platforms to gauge community sentiment and reports of fraud.

Trustworthiness Analysis
Avalon broker's lack of regulation raises visceral concerns about its reliability. No valid regulatory licenses from reputable authorities serve as red flags for prospective investors. This absence of proper oversight suggests not only a lack of accountability but also opens the doors to potentially fraudulent activities, leading to user funds at risk.
To further investigate AVALON's regulatory status:
- Visit the NFA's BASIC database at nfa.futures.org/basic-net/.
- Use the search function to enter "AVALON broker."
- Check the FCA register at register.fca.org.uk/ using the same search.
- Reach out to user reviewers on platforms such as Trustpilot to assess overall community sentiment.
User feedback raises alarming issues surrounding fund safety. An investor noted:
“I experienced difficulties withdrawing my funds, and customer support was unresponsive.”
Trading Costs Analysis
When evaluating trading costs at AVALON, the scenario presents a mixed bag.
Advantages in Commissions: The broker's low minimum deposit of $10 stands out as an attractive offering, particularly for novice traders keen to access financial markets with minimal front risk.
The "Traps" of Non-Trading Fees: However, users are advised to remain cautious about high withdrawal fees. One dissatisfied user lamented:
“They charged me $30 for withdrawing a small amount; I didnt expect it.”
These costs can swiftly diminish any trading profits.
In conclusion, the duality in Avalons fee structure suggests that while trading may appear advantageous at first glance, hidden costs can accumulate, necessitating thorough scrutiny before committing to the platform.
